More Tom Dwan Challenge Action

Feb 15, 2010
Another 883 hands completed, and Dwan stretches his overall lead to by almost $315 000. Another three hour chapter in the Dwan 50 000 hand, million dollar Challenge against Patrik Antonius has passed into history, with Dwan stretching his overall lead in the Challenge by $314 828 after 883 hands of $200/$400 Pot-Limit Omaha action. Dwan now has a $1.3 million overall lead in the Challenge as success continued to elude his talented Finnish opponent, although Antonius did manage to win the biggest pot of the current exchange at $150 000. The duo last met at the end of January, when Dwan again prevailed. MarketPulse, which is keeping an independent track of the Challenge, gives the following current position: * Total amount wagered so far: $268 728 143 * Amount by which Dwan leads overall: $1 392 760 * Biggest pot of the latest session: $150 778 * Hands played overall thus far: 32 795 * Amount of rake made by Full Tilt from the Challenge so far: $7 405...value of publicity: priceless. * Hours played in the challenge so far: 104 * Percentage of challenge completed: 66 percent
